MENA Film Festival’s celebrated Opening Ceremony returns again with an offering of regional dishes, live music, filmmaker talks and Q&A’s and of course a selection of Vancouver premiers to kick off this year’s screenings!

 

Performance

Marjan Alekhamis (Kamancheh) & Mohammad Amini (Kamancheh)
World-renowned musicians with global concert appearances, Mrs. Alekhamis and Mr. Amini provide sounds and textures from the traditional Iranian music repertoire to inaugurate the 2022 MENA Film Festival.

Catering

Tayybeh
Pre-screening refreshments of specialty dishes from Syria and across the MENA/SWANA region.

Screening

Split Ends
Directed by Vancouver-based Iranian director Alireza Kazemipour, Split Ends is a timely narrative of a bald girl and a long-haired boy trying to solve their Hijab problems with the Tehran Morality Police.

My Father’s Name
The world premiere of this year’s winning MENA Canada Filmmaking Grant winner. My Father’s Name by Farhiya Ahmed channels a young man’s struggles to navigate the relationship with his estranged father.
